#!/bin/sh
|
||||
# Mirror the media referenced by content/posts.json, and rewrite the entries to
|
||||
# point at our own copies.
|
||||
#
|
||||
# Run AFTER tools/fetch-posts.sh, which records the original URLs.
|
||||
#
|
||||
# WHY MIRROR rather than embed from the source:
|
||||
#
|
||||
# * Privacy. The privacy notice states that everything the browser loads comes
|
||||
# from catcrafts.net, and it should stay true. Embedding directly would send
|
||||
# every visitor's IP address to whichever instance hosts the file — an odd
|
||||
# thing to do on a site selling a privacy-focused phone.
|
||||
# * Durability. These posts ARE their media: the screen recording of VoLTE
|
||||
# working is the content. If the source instance deletes it or disappears,
|
||||
# a direct embed becomes a broken box and the post loses its point.
|
||||
# * Cost. One download per file, ever, instead of one per visitor. Kinder to
|
||||
# small instances than hotlinking them.
|
||||
#
|
||||
# Files are content-addressed (sha256 of the bytes), so a file already present is
|
||||
# never downloaded again and a changed file gets a new name — which makes the
|
||||
# long cache lifetime Caddy sets honest.
|
||||
#
|
||||
# usage: tools/fetch-media.sh [media-dir] (default: media/)
|
||||
#
|
||||
# On any single download failure the entry keeps its original URL and the script
|
||||
# carries on, so one dead file does not cost the whole page. Exits non-zero only
|
||||
# if it cannot do its job at all.
|
||||
|
||||
set -eu
|
||||
|
||||
MEDIA_DIR="${1:-media}"
|
||||
POSTS="content/posts.json"
|
||||
MAX_BYTES=$((64 * 1024 * 1024))
|
||||
|
||||
command -v jq >/dev/null 2>&1 || { echo "fetch-media: jq not found" >&2; exit 1; }
|
||||
[ -f "$POSTS" ] || { echo "fetch-media: $POSTS not found — run fetch-posts.sh first" >&2; exit 1; }
|
||||
|
||||
mkdir -p "$MEDIA_DIR"
|
||||
|
||||
# ffprobe gives real pixel dimensions, which become width/height attributes.
|
||||
# Without them the browser cannot reserve space and the text below jumps as each
|
||||
# image arrives; with them the layout is stable on first paint. Optional — the
|
||||
# markup degrades to no dimensions rather than failing.
|
||||
HAVE_FFPROBE=0
|
||||
command -v ffprobe >/dev/null 2>&1 && HAVE_FFPROBE=1
|
||||
|
||||
MAP="$(mktemp)"
|
||||
trap 'rm -f "$MAP"' EXIT
|
||||
printf '[]' > "$MAP"
|
||||
|
||||
downloaded=0
|
||||
reused=0
|
||||
failed=0
|
||||
|
||||
# Every distinct media URL across all posts, so a file shared by two posts is
|
||||
# fetched once. Video posters are in here too: a poster left pointing at the
|
||||
# source instance would leak a visitor IP on page load exactly like an embedded
|
||||
# image would, and it is the frame shown before anyone presses play.
|
||||
#
|
||||
# Fed by a here-document rather than a pipe so the counters below survive — in
|
||||
# `jq | while`, the loop runs in a subshell and every increment is discarded.
|
||||
while IFS= read -r src; do
|
||||
[ -n "$src" ] || continue
|
||||
|
||||
ext=$(printf '%s' "$src" | sed -E 's/.*\.([A-Za-z0-9]+)$/\1/' | tr 'A-Z' 'a-z')
|
||||
case "$ext" in
|
||||
mp4|webm|mov|webp|png|jpg|jpeg|gif|avif) ;;
|
||||
*) echo "fetch-media: skipping unexpected extension: $src" >&2; continue ;;
|
||||
esac
|
||||
|
||||
tmp="$(mktemp)"
|
||||
# --max-filesize refuses an oversized body before writing it; the explicit
|
||||
# size check afterwards covers servers that do not send Content-Length.
|
||||
if ! curl -fsSL --max-time 120 --max-filesize "$MAX_BYTES" \
|
||||
-A 'catcrafts.net-buildfetch/1.0 (+https://catcrafts.net)' \
|
||||
"$src" -o "$tmp" 2>/dev/null; then
|
||||
echo "fetch-media: download failed, keeping original URL: $src" >&2
|
||||
rm -f "$tmp"
|
||||
failed=$((failed + 1))
|
||||
continue
|
||||
fi
|
||||
if [ "$(wc -c < "$tmp")" -gt "$MAX_BYTES" ]; then
|
||||
echo "fetch-media: oversized, keeping original URL: $src" >&2
|
||||
rm -f "$tmp"
|
||||
failed=$((failed + 1))
|
||||
continue
|
||||
fi
|
||||
|
||||
hash=$(sha256sum "$tmp" | cut -c1-16)
|
||||
name="$hash.$ext"
|
||||
dest="$MEDIA_DIR/$name"
|
||||
|
||||
if [ -f "$dest" ]; then
|
||||
rm -f "$tmp"
|
||||
reused=$((reused + 1))
|
||||
else
|
||||
mv "$tmp" "$dest"
|
||||
chmod 0644 "$dest"
|
||||
downloaded=$((downloaded + 1))
|
||||
fi
|
||||
|
||||
# One query per dimension. Asking for both at once and splitting the CSV
|
||||
# looked simpler but was wrong: for some files ffprobe appends an empty
|
||||
# field, so `width,height` came back as "854x480x" and splitting on `x` gave
|
||||
# a height of "480x" — which the digit guard below then threw away, silently
|
||||
# costing the dimensions of exactly the videos that had the extra field.
|
||||
# `nk=1` prints the bare value, so there is nothing to split.
|
||||
w=0; h=0
|
||||
if [ "$HAVE_FFPROBE" = 1 ]; then
|
||||
pw=$(ffprobe -v error -select_streams v:0 -show_entries stream=width \
|
||||
-of default=nw=1:nk=1 "$dest" 2>/dev/null | head -n1 || true)
|
||||
ph=$(ffprobe -v error -select_streams v:0 -show_entries stream=height \
|
||||
-of default=nw=1:nk=1 "$dest" 2>/dev/null | head -n1 || true)
|
||||
case "$pw" in ''|*[!0-9]*) pw=0 ;; esac
|
||||
case "$ph" in ''|*[!0-9]*) ph=0 ;; esac
|
||||
# Both or neither: a lone dimension is worse than none, because the
|
||||
# browser derives the missing one from it and gets the aspect wrong.
|
||||
if [ "$pw" -gt 0 ] && [ "$ph" -gt 0 ]; then w=$pw; h=$ph; fi
|
||||
if [ "$w" = 0 ]; then
|
||||
echo "fetch-media: no dimensions for $name; layout will shift on load" >&2
|
||||
fi
|
||||
fi
|
||||
|
||||
jq --arg src "$src" --arg path "/media/$name" \
|
||||
--argjson w "${w:-0}" --argjson h "${h:-0}" \
|
||||
'. + [{src: $src, path: $path, w: $w, h: $h}]' "$MAP" > "$MAP.new" \
|
||||
&& mv "$MAP.new" "$MAP"
|
||||
done <<EOF
|
||||
$(jq -r '[.[].media[]? | .src, (.poster // empty)] | map(select(. != "")) | unique[]' "$POSTS")
|
||||
EOF
|
||||
|
||||
echo "fetch-media: $downloaded new, $reused already present, $failed failed"
|
||||
|
||||
# Rewrite each media entry to the local path. An entry with no mapping (download
|
||||
# failed) keeps its original src, so the page still shows something rather than
|
||||
# silently dropping the post's whole point.
|
||||
TMP_POSTS="$(mktemp)"
|
||||
if jq --slurpfile map "$MAP" '
|
||||
($map[0] | map({key: .src, value: .}) | from_entries) as $m
|
||||
| map(.media = ((.media // []) | map(
|
||||
. as $item
|
||||
| ($m[$item.src] // null) as $hit
|
||||
| (if $hit == null then $item
|
||||
else $item + { src: $hit.path, w: $hit.w, h: $hit.h }
|
||||
end)
|
||||
# The poster gets its path rewritten but NOT its dimensions: w/h describe
|
||||
# the video, and a poster is a differently-sized still of it. Feeding the
|
||||
# poster'\''s size to the <video> element would set the wrong aspect ratio.
|
||||
| if (.poster // "") == "" then .
|
||||
else . + { poster: (($m[.poster].path) // .poster) }
|
||||
end)))
|
||||
' "$POSTS" > "$TMP_POSTS" 2>/dev/null; then
|
||||
mv "$TMP_POSTS" "$POSTS"
|
||||
else
|
||||
rm -f "$TMP_POSTS"
|
||||
echo "fetch-media: could not rewrite $POSTS, leaving it unchanged" >&2
|
||||
exit 1
|
||||
fi
|
||||
|
||||
total=$(jq '[.[].media[]? | .src, (.poster // empty) | select(. != "")] | length' "$POSTS")
|
||||
local_count=$(jq '[.[].media[]? | .src, (.poster // empty)
|
||||
| select(startswith("/media/"))] | length' "$POSTS")
|
||||
echo "fetch-media: $local_count of $total media entries served locally ($(du -sh "$MEDIA_DIR" | cut -f1) in $MEDIA_DIR)"
|
||||
if [ "$local_count" -ne "$total" ]; then
|
||||
echo "fetch-media: $((total - local_count)) still point at their source — see the failures above" >&2
|
||||
fi
